KATIE GRILLAERT

Katie’s non-partisan campaign focuses on strengthening public education, listening to families, and keeping board leadership centered on student success and community trust. Her vision emphasizes transparency, collaboration, and decisions that reflect the full KM community rather than outside political agendas. She brings experience in advising critical‑sector organizations on data privacy, security, and AI safety—experience she believes can help Kettle Moraine use AI in ways that are safe, responsible, and focused on students’ best interests.
